TitleCopy letter from Robert William Frederick Harrison, Assistant Secretary of the Royal Society to Professor William Palmer Wynne FRS
Date14 May 1915
Description'I have been very tardy in fulfilling my promise to follow up my telegram with a letter, but really I have not been able to get a minute free during the last few days and I half expected you here yesterday.
As to that deputation business, I can only say that your name has been on my list from the beginning, that there was no reason whatever for a notice being witheld from you, and that to the best of my knowledge and belief it was posted with all the others which were sent out immediately upon receipt of the letter from the Board of Trade fixing the date of the deputation. I did rather wonder at receiving no acknowledgment, but as that was the rule rather than the exception among that people written to I did not pursue that matter, and since Prof Smithells received his notice in due course and came, without having written in reply, I took it for granted.'
